## Orphan Sweeper (Tidewrack) — Release Manager Notes

Tidewrack sweeps orphaned resources — unattached volumes, stale snapshots, abandoned preview environments — nightly at 02:00. Before each release cut, run a dry sweep and attach the report to the release ticket. Never run a destructive sweep during a deploy window. If Tidewrack's state file becomes corrupted, restore it from the sealed backup, which requires the recovery passphrase shown below.

vault phrase of kajef-tafog = wenox-briix

Service Accounts — Poolmarsh Overview

Poolmarsh manages database connection pooling for all Driftlane backend services. Each service gets one service account. Do not share accounts across services. Pool sizes are set centrally; request changes via the platform queue, not config edits. Accounts authenticate to the Poolmarsh control plane with a scoped credential, rotated quarterly. New hires: use the sandbox account only until your team lead approves production access. The sandbox key is below.

API key for kajeg-tajop: qvz3-w1m

## Building Access — Spares Room (Hullbrook Annex)

Contractors: the spare hardware room is down the east corridor on the ground floor, third door on the left. Sign in at the front desk first and grab a visitor lanyard. Anything you take out, jot it in the blue logbook — yes, even the little stuff. The door self-locks, so don't wedge it. To get in, punch in the code below.

staff pass of hagug-taguf = bdg-HJ-9

Subject: DR Drill Prep — Canary Gating on Veldrome

Welcome aboard. During Thursday's disaster-recovery drill, the Veldrome canary gate will block promotion if error rates exceed 0.5% over any five-minute window, or if latency p99 drifts more than 20% from baseline. Do not override the gate manually; use the rollback lane instead. If the drill forces a full restore of the gating config store, you will need the recovery passphrase to unseal it. It appears directly below this line.

unlock words, bawef-kahap: sorax-sorir-quenys-aldok